#7f8684 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7f8684 is composed of 49.8% red, 52.5% green and 51.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 5.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 1.5% yellow and 47.5% black. It has a hue angle of 162.9 degrees, a saturation of 2.8% and a lightness of 51.2%. #7f8684 color hex could be obtained by blending #feffff with #000d09.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

Shades and Tints of #7f8684

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030303 is the darkest color, while #f8f8f8 is the lightest one.
